About the AL-KO 750 P Petrol Wheeled Leaf Vac Collector
AL-KO 750 P Petrol Wheeled Leaf Vac Collector: Powerful Clearance for Larger Areas
Clearing heavy leaf fall across a large garden can soon become tiring. The AL-KO 750 P Petrol Wheeled Leaf Vac Collector offers a powerful alternative to handheld machines, combining strong suction with a wide intake and XXL collection bag.
This premium leaf vacuum is engineered in Germany and built in Austria. Its robust construction makes it very well suited to regular clearance work.
Powerful Petrol Performance
The AL-KO 750 P uses a 140 cc Briggs & Stratton Series 500E engine, producing 2.0 kW (2.7 hp). This drives a powerful air turbine, which creates the suction required for demanding leaf collection.
With no cable restricting movement or batteries to recharge, you can work freely around larger gardens and other expansive outdoor spaces.
Wide Intake with Strong Suction
A generous 75 cm (30-inch) working width helps you cover larger areas efficiently. This makes the AL KO 750 P particularly useful across driveways, pavements and gardens.
Strong suction ensures the machine isn’t restricted to light, dry leaves. It can also collect wet leaves, helping you keep outdoor spaces tidy when autumn conditions turn damp.
The suction height can be adapted to different requirements too. A four-fold individual wheel adjustment lets you alter the intake position to suit the task at hand.
XXL Capacity for Fewer Emptying Stops
Largescale leaf clearance requires a collection system to match. The AL KO 750 P features an XXL 200-litre fabric collection bag, providing ample capacity for demanding jobs.
This generous size means you can spend more time collecting and less time emptying. Once the bag does need attention, its side zip allows the contents to be released quickly.
Together with the broad intake, this high-capacity bag makes the AL-KO 750 P a practical choice of vac collector for areas with substantial leaf fall.
Stable, Comfortable Handling
Despite its powerful performance, the AL-KO 750 P has been designed with ease of handling in mind. A robust two-axis design provides stable support as you guide the machine across the ground.
Its ball-bearing wheels aid smooth movement, while the ergonomic handlebar provides a comfortable operating position. This leaf vacuum is manually pushed, allowing you to control its speed and direction as conditions change.
A powder-coated sheet steel housing provides the durability needed for regular outdoor work. This tough construction also supports a long service life.
Optional Hose for Detailed Clearance
Leaves often accumulate in corners where a wide main intake cannot reach. The optional AL-KO 3 Metre Vacuum Hose gives you much greater precision in these areas.
Its extended reach makes it easier to target leaves and dirt in confined spaces. This adds another level of versatility to an already capable garden machine.

AL-KO Warranty Protection
Founded in 1931, AL-KO has built a longstanding reputation for practical and innovative machinery.
Domestic customers receive a two-year standard manufacturer’s warranty. This can be extended to five years, subject to annual servicing. For commercial applications, the machine comes with 90 days of warranty cover.

Note to Customers
This machine used to be called the AL KO 750 B. Please also note that the ALKO Hurricane 750B and ALKO Powerline 750B have been discontinued. The 750 P is now the only petrol wheeled leaf vac collector produced by AL-KO.

AL-KO 750 P Petrol Wheeled Leaf Vac Collector Technical Information
- Power source: petrol
- Engine: Briggs & Stratton
- Capacity: 140 cc
- Power: 2.0 kW
- Transmission: push
- Suction width: 75 cm
- Suction height: 9 positions (3.5 cm – 13 cm)
- Collector volume: 200 Litres
- Weight: 36.1 kg
